The pinfold is maintained by locals who have put a Millennium marker stone there. The stone walls are too low now to keep stock securely.

The sign reads.
"Probably constructed in 18 century prior to enclosure of common grazing and is situated close the old parish boundary. Restored 1992."
Approximate dimensions: 15 x 25 feet

Condition: Well preserved or restored

Marked by sign?: yes

Construction Material: Stone
